GPS Bakan: A Rural Primary School in Himachal Pradesh

GPS Bakan, a primary school nestled in the rural landscape of Kangra district, Himachal Pradesh, stands as a testament to educational access in underserved communities. Established in 1989 under the Department of Education, this co-educational institution serves students from Class 1 to Class 5, providing foundational learning within a government-managed structure.

The school's infrastructure comprises two well-maintained classrooms, catering to the needs of its young learners. While lacking a dedicated playground, the school compensates with a functional library housing 84 books, fostering a love for reading and knowledge acquisition. Importantly, the school ensures access to clean drinking water via a tap water connection, a crucial element for student health and well-being. Furthermore, the provision of separate boys' and girls' toilets emphasizes the school's commitment to creating a safe and inclusive environment. A noteworthy aspect is the school's sturdy "Others" type boundary wall, ensuring a secure learning space for its students. The school also benefits from a reliable electricity supply, facilitating learning activities beyond daylight hours. Accessibility is enhanced by its location on an all-weather road, ensuring consistent attendance despite weather conditions.

Instruction at GPS Bakan is delivered in Hindi, aligning with the local language and cultural context. The school's single male teacher diligently imparts knowledge and skills, dedicated to the academic progress of each student. The school operates within the framework of a standard academic year, commencing its sessions in April, a pattern typical for institutions in the region. Meals are provided and prepared on-site, addressing nutritional needs and supporting students' concentration in the classroom.

The school's commitment to inclusivity is evident in its provision of ramps for disabled children, ensuring equal access to learning opportunities for all.
